News – Harris Corporation Completes Testing for Navy


Harris Corporation has successfully completed testing of a Satellite Communications terminal for the Navy. The SATCOM will provide personnel on surface ships access to broadband services and the Internet.

Based on the contract, Harris Corporation is responsible for providing 55 satellite communication terminals. The contract, awarded in 2008, has a ceiling of $77 million. Harris Corporation was able to deliver the first unit within six months of being awarded the contract. President of Harris Defense Programs, Wes Covell, said “This represents a new Navy SATCOM capability that will provide the most advanced communications services available to deployed personnel.” The program is meant to reduce the amount of time it takes to deliver critical warfighting abilities.
